Louvre Abu Dhabi has officially launched the open call for Art Here 2026. The program invites contemporary artists from the GCC and India to participate in its new edition. Through this initiative, the museum aims to highlight artworks that explore cultural dialogue and shared experiences.

Art Here has gradually become one of the most important contemporary art platforms in the region. Moreover, it gives artists the opportunity to present their work inside one of the Middle East’s most prestigious museums. At the same time, it allows them to reach an international audience of art enthusiasts and critics.

Theme of the 2026 Edition: Confluences

The 2026 edition focuses on the theme “Confluences.” The concept explores the meeting points between cultures, ideas, and artistic traditions. In particular, artists are encouraged to examine how identities, histories, and creative practices intersect.

Furthermore, the theme reflects the long historical connections between the Gulf region and India. These regions have shared centuries of trade and cultural exchange. Therefore, artists are invited to present works that explore these cultural interactions and evolving relationships.

Louvre Abu Dhabi’s Cultural Vision

Since opening in 2017, Louvre Abu Dhabi has established itself as a major cultural landmark in the Middle East. The museum regularly presents exhibitions that connect artworks from different civilizations. Consequently, visitors experience narratives that highlight shared human history.

Programs like Art Here play a key role in this mission. For example, they encourage artistic experimentation and support emerging talents. Ultimately, these initiatives strengthen cultural dialogue and collaboration between regions.
